This is a “Mondo”-style movie, today this genre would be called “docutainment”. The subject is life in Hollywood during the second half of the 60s. With this southern California theme we get lots of surf-music along with some surfing and skating. I find the whole thing quite entertaining, and think it projects a vision of a town in transformation, when some people had other plans than becoming a movie-star or starlet.
If I’m remembering correctly the guitars are played by Davie Allan.
